I originally purchased the 2 gallon sprayer in March of 2017. I recently noticed it was leaking from the side of the metal container - not near a seam, just like a rust spot. In Nov 2021 I contacted Chapin Customer Service and worked with Micah - he stayed in contact with me as he checked with their product engineers and after a few days they said they would send out a replacement unit. They asked me if I normally left and residual weed killer or whatever I was spraying in the tank between sprayings and I informed them that I did sometimes leave some week killer in the tank. They said that my tank probably had rusted from the inside because of the liquid and corrosive chemicals in the weed killer and suggested that I make sure to empty it and rinse it after each use. So even though the product malfunction was entirely my fault and they didn't need to replace it, they stepped up and went the extra mile and sent me a brand-new replacement within a week. So, I highly recommend this product and other products that Chapin manufactures. It's a great sprayer and knowing their customer service is most excellent is more than enough for 5 stars.

We use this to spray sanitizer in our processing facility. It makes that job so fast and easy. The nozzle on these has worked flawlessly. The only complaint I have is that the bottom after a year or so begins to rust. we have tried many ways to protect it but nothing has worked till we started setting it in one of those rolling plant trays. Even that tray get water in it and will still rust in time but it helps the canister last longer. All that being said I know most people are not going to have their canister setting in water almost all the time like we do. So for average use and even in our commercial use I would highly recommend this product.

These tanks came highly recommended and I can't for the life of me understand why. I am a former licensed pesticide applicator and lawn care operator. I've used Solo backpack sprayers all my life but I'm retired and thought these would be more appropriate (more portable, easier on back). But sheesh. First, they don't hold much pressure. So you pump 10 times, spray 5 seconds. Then when you're done, HOPE the little plastic wand clip didn't come off. I've got 3 tanks, 2 of the clips are gone first week. THIRD, the only way to release pressure is to unscrew the fill / pump handle, which almost always results in some product blowback. Sure you can learn, and move your face out of the way, but that's about the biggest design flaw I've ever seen. These are NOT suitable for use. The fact that they're actually more than $10-$20 is the final straw. Mine will be going in the next yard sale, replaced by another backpack sprayer.
